The pipes will look good for 4-6 months, because the exhaust will turn them blue, if you want to do this, you'll have to do like the R (you have to do a pipe in a pipe) We have a 2000 R if you tell me exactly where you want me to measure from I will get the dimensions for you.
If it fits an 01 it should fit an 03-04. So the Borla system would work fine. CobraSusie, could you measure the oval width of the tip and the height top to bottom? I would be curious to know what the exact dimensions are. Also ground clearance has to be like 4 inches at the most. Thanks Sean
oval width 3 and 3/4 the inside tube is 2 and 5/8 (one inch to the ground effects) the ground clearance is 4 1/2 inches Let me know if you need anything else
